WebOrchids are susceptible to a number of insects, bugs and mites, including aphids, mealybugs, scales, twospotted spider mites, and thrips. Aphids, mealybugs, and soft scales use their mouthparts to suck sap from orchid plants. They can curl, yellow, or stunt growth of leaves and can reduce flower production and stem growth. WebJan 15, 2016 · Mealybugs are small white wingless insects that feed on the plant’s tissue. They also produce a sticky substance, so your plant’s leaves will feel tacky. Rubbing alcohol. Rubbing alcohol is another effective way to get rid of bugs. You can soak isopropyl in a cotton swab and dab it on scale, mealybugs, mites, and aphids off orchids.

If your orchids leaves are yellowing or showing brown spots or shriveling of new growth and flowers, there’s a good chance you have an insect problem. reading utility box door partsWebFeb 11, 2024 · Some people use a homemade spray with dish soap and water to get rid of mealybugs. The soap works to suffocate the mealybugs, but it only works on nymph and adult mealybugs, so be sure to reapply within 10-14 days to get rid of all pests. Combine one teaspoon of dish soap with one quart of water to make the spray. reading utility truck bodyWebNatural Pest Control Spray is highly effective against Mealybugs.
